What we did
The works included restoring a listed residential building while improving performance on a major refurbishment programme at Newquay House for L&Q as part of our long-term planned works partnership.

We worked with specialist supply chain partners to develop heritage-compliant replacement windows supported by technical drawings for listed building approval. Close coordination with consultants and the local planning authority helped secure planning consent and move the project into delivery.
Throughout the programme, residents remained fully informed through regular letters, weekly meetings, on-site support from the Resident Liaison Officer and a dedicated site office. Pre-start engagement also included a coffee morning and sample window display, helping residents understand the works before installation began.
Innovations, challenges, solutions
Delivering major works to a Grade II listed building in occupied homes brought planning, technical and resident engagement challenges. At Newquay House, these were managed through early collaboration, specialist design support and clear communication throughout.
